What You’ll Be Doing:
As an Accounts Assistant, you will support the day-to-day bookkeeping and payroll functions, ensuring all client records are accurate and up to date. You will play a vital role in maintaining high service standards by assisting with compliance tasks and helping the team prepare the reliable financial reports that our management and clients rely on.
Your main responsibilities:
- Bookkeeping Support: You have practical bookkeeping experience, primarily using Xero, and feel comfortable navigating the platform. You may also have some exposure to other software such as MYOB or QuickBooks. You understand the core bookkeeping cycle and are confident in reviewing files and processing transactions with high accuracy and a keen eye for detail. You also support month-end processes, including generating month-end reports.
- Payroll Assistance: You possess a solid foundational knowledge of Australian payroll, including Superannuation and PAYG. You have experience processing pay runs in Xero and are committed to ensuring employees are paid accurately and on time. You are familiar with basic payroll settings and know how to check data to ensure correct outcomes.
- AR & AP Processing: You are proficient in managing Accounts Receivable and Payable within Xero. You have experience using automation tools like HubDoc or Dext to organize receipts and bills. You understand how processing invoices and expenses impacts the wider financial reports and take pride in keeping ledger entries tidy.
- Workflow & Communication: You are organized, manage your time effectively, and can work through assigned tasks independently. You are comfortable reaching out to clients professionally to request missing documents or clarify simple queries, ensuring a smooth flow of information.
- Regulatory Compliance and control : You have some experience supporting compliance with Australian Accounting Standards, assisting with BAS/IAS preparation, and maintaining accurate financial records and reports.
